Core Tip Using three-dimensional arterial spin labeling and resting-state functional magnetic resonance imaging, we dynamically evaluated cerebral blood flow and spontaneous brain activity in cirrhotic patients undergoing (transjugular intrahepatic portosystemic shunts) TIPS. We demonstrated region-specific cerebral blood flow and amplitude of low-frequency fluctuation alterations after TIPS that correlated with changes in Child-Pugh score, portal pressure gradient and neuropsychological performance. These findings indicate that postoperative cerebral hemodynamic changes, together with hyperammonemia, may contribute to hepatic encephalopathy and that resting-state functional magnetic resonance imaging is a sensitive tool for detecting early or mild cognitive impairment after TIPS.
